type
status
date
slug
summary
tags
category
icon
password
OS课设选题之xv6
一、最佳实践
2021版,前几个实验一直到thread可以跟着@阿苏EEer一路做下去,视频链接:
后面几个可以参考CSDN上的博客以及Github上面的开源仓库进行完成
- 早完成早答辩
- 一定要确保每个实验都能够跑起来(即
make grade
)
- (来自20级学长)有王老师在的话答辩的时候一定要自信,这样王老师就不会问一些超出自己理解范围的问题
二、参考链接
开源代码
参考教程
三、实验报告及答辩PPT
实验报告
应老师要求报告应该包含“实验目的”-“实验步骤”-“实验中遇到的问题和解决办法”-“实验心得”
答辩PPT
我答辩的情况:只有助教姐姐一个人,没有提问,直接讲了PPT,跑了10个
make grade
可能是第一个答辩的原因,持续时间比较长(50min左右),听说后面是随便讲两个实验就行
总之,感觉答辩貌似比20级的问细节问题的情况简单了许多PPT中包含了十个实验中分步运行的情况,以及做实验过程中掌握的一些知识点
四、Github相关
由于课设要求是使用GitHub进行项目管理,故需要了解一些基本的Github知识,此时可以跳转到
下面讲述本实验用到的部分
- 本项目推荐使用WSL+VScode进行项目管理(Windows),使其异常方便
视频教程,需要在VScode中装
WSL
插件进行远程连接
- 为WSL配置GitHub基本信息
- SSH Key:可以参考下面这篇博客 https://blog.csdn.net/weixin_42310154/article/details/118340458
- 设置全局用户名及邮箱
- 下载项目源文件
- 为项目添加自己的远程仓库
名称不要叫origin(血的教训)
- 完成项目内容后,上传到github中
- 作者:王大卫
- 链接:https://tangly1024.com/article/homework:os_xv6
- 声明:本文采用 CC BY-NC-SA 4.0 许可协议,转载请注明出处。